Fast IP packet classification with configurable processor

Multiplex communications – Data flow congestion prevention or control – Flow control of data transmission through a network

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C370S392000

Reexamination Certificate

active

10133689

ABSTRACT:
A novel solution for fast packet classification includes a novel data structure to store classifier rules which enables fast packet classification, which structure employs bitmaps for each field of the incoming packet for which classification is desired. A fast packet classification algorithm using the novel data structure allows the matching rule with the highest priority to be quickly obtained. A novel rule update algorithm allows new classifier rules to be added into the data structure incrementally. In one practical implementation of a classification engine employing the structures and algorithms of the present invention, a configurable processor with customized instructions is used to accelerate packet classification.

REFERENCES:
patent: 5951651 (1999-09-01), Lakshman et al.
patent: 6018524 (2000-01-01), Turner et al.
patent: 6141738 (2000-10-01), Munter et al.
patent: 6243720 (2001-06-01), Munter et al.
patent: 6341130 (2002-01-01), Lakshman et al.
patent: 6434144 (2002-08-01), Romanov
patent: 6563823 (2003-05-01), Przygienda et al.
patent: 6571313 (2003-05-01), Filippi et al.
patent: 6631419 (2003-10-01), Greene
patent: 6658482 (2003-12-01), Chen et al.
patent: 6697363 (2004-02-01), Carr
patent: 6717946 (2004-04-01), Hariguchi et al.
patent: 6782382 (2004-08-01), Lunteren
patent: 6798777 (2004-09-01), Ferguson et al.
patent: 6963924 (2005-11-01), Huang et al.
patent: 6970462 (2005-11-01), McRae
patent: 6975631 (2005-12-01), Kastenholz
patent: 6980552 (2005-12-01), Belz et al.
patent: 2002/0002549 (2002-01-01), Lunteren
patent: 2002/0080798 (2002-06-01), Hariguchi et al.
patent: 2002/0118682 (2002-08-01), Choe
patent: 2006/0039374 (2006-02-01), Belz et al.
Chiueh et al., “High-Performance IP Routing Table Lookup Using CPU Caching”, IEEE, pp. 1421-1427, 1999.
Degermark et al., “Small Forwarding Tables for Fast Routing Lookups”, ACM, pp. 3-13, 1997.
Gupta et al., “Routing Lookups in Hardware at Memory Access Speeds”, IEEE, pp. 1240-1246, 1998.
Huang et al., “A Novel IP-Routing Lookup Scheme and Hardware Architecture for Multigigabit Switching Routers”, IEEE J. on Selected Areas in Communications, 17(6):1093-1104, Jun. 1999.
Srinivasan et al., “Fast Address Lookups Using Controlled Prefix Expansion”, pp. 1-37.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Fast IP packet classification with configurable processor does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Fast IP packet classification with configurable processor,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Fast IP packet classification with configurable processor will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3833750

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.